Herma Majoor

Board member, FINCA UK

Herma Majoor has started her career in banking. After having finished her master’s degree in economics, she worked for 13 years in the treasury department in one of the largest banks in the Netherlands. She then switched her focus to nutrition and obtained an additional master’s degree in applied science: nutrition and toxicology. She moved abroad with her family and started working as a food security, nutrition and gender expert in development projects, even though finance related work was never far away.

After having lived in Saudi Arabia, Uzbekistan, Bangladesh and Egypt for 12 years in total, she moved back to the Netherlands, to become director of a consultancy firm with a focus on gender, followed by a career as independent expert in nutrition and gender in development and humanitarian projects all over the world.

Currently, Herma and her husband live alternately in Limburg, the Netherlands and Pas-du-Nord, France, and her four adult children have moved out. In her professional life, she is passionate about gender equality and inclusive programming, and in private terms she is mostly cooking and reading books and searching for opportunities to learn.
